The narrative centers on Amelia Norman, who defied the stereotype of the 'fallen woman' in the nineteenth century, showcasing her desperate actions as a reflection of societal anger and anxiety during an era marked by economic hardship and a push for equal rights. This exploration highlights the complexities of gender and social expectations, illustrating how one woman's story resonates with broader themes of empowerment and resistance against societal norms.
